About this spot

Fishing Goose Island Outside Pond

Goose Island Outside Pond is a bay in Breton Sound, Louisiana. Depth is under 1 ft, with a flat bottom. Its profile reads bay, inner water and semi-exposed.

Waterlands scores 15 species here; the best right now are red drum, Atlantic tarpon and crevalle jack. It is peak season now for red drum, Atlantic tarpon, crevalle jack and Atlantic croaker, and shoulder season for southern flounder, spotted seatrout, black drum and gray snapper. Red drum peak from August through November. Atlantic tarpon peak from July through September. Crevalle jack peak from June through September.

Tackle & technique

Red drum
Redfish feed on shallow grass flats, oyster bars and marsh edges, often in 1 to 4 feet of water, and drop into channels, deep holes and tidal creeks when the water turns very hot or cold. Work a live shrimp under a popping cork or a soft plastic along the grass line on a rising tide, then fish creek mouths and drains as the tide falls. Bull reds over 30 inches school in the surf, passes and jetties in late summer and fall, where cut mullet or a live crab on the bottom is the standard approach.
Atlantic tarpon
Tarpon roll along beaches, in passes and channels, and under bridges from late spring through fall, and in South Florida some fish stay through winter in warm canals and backcountry rivers. Live crabs, mullet or pinfish drifted through a pass on the outgoing tide, or a fly or soft plastic cast ahead of a rolling string of fish, are the main approaches. Use a long heavy leader, bow to the jumps, and keep big fish in the water for release.
Crevalle jack
Jacks roam in schools through inlets, passes, bays, river mouths and along beaches, pushing bait to the surface, and big fish also hold on nearshore reefs and wrecks. Watch for birds and surface blowups, then cast a popper, a spoon or a bucktail into the school and retrieve fast. Bring heavy spinning tackle, because a jack over 15 pounds runs hard and fights for a long time.
